Cost Accountant
Description We are looking for a detail-oriented Cost Accountant to join our team in Plymouth, Wisconsin. In this role, you will monitor and analyze financial data to ensure accurate costing, reporting, and reconciliation across various operational areas. You will collaborate with cross-functional teams to optimize processes and provide insightful cost analyses to inform strategic decisions. Responsibilities: • Develop and maintain accurate standard costs for products, ingredients, and packaging, including freight and landed cost components. • Ensure timely and precise actual cost calculations for cheese production, completing monthly cost rolls and analyzing market-driven changes. • Monitor, analyze, and report manufacturing and purchase price variances, providing detailed explanations for weekly and monthly fluctuations. • Close and review work orders for accuracy, training plant team members on related procedures and processes. • Reconcile inventory data with general ledger accounts and prepare monthly financial reports, including inventory metrics and account reconciliations. • Set up and validate cost records for new inventory items, ensuring proper general ledger and category code functionality. • Collaborate with procurement and shared services to address transactional discrepancies impacting costing accuracy. • Conduct audits of cost accounting components and coordinate physical inventory observations with external auditors. • Support budget and forecast processes by providing item costs aligned with market assumptions. • Perform ad hoc cost analyses and contribute to cross-functional projects requiring financial insights. Requirements • Proficiency in accounting software systems such as Epicor, ADP, and Crystal Reports. • Strong knowledge of ERP systems and enterprise resource planning processes. • Experience with accounts payable, auditing, and budget preparation. • Ability to analyze financial data and prepare detailed cost reports. • Familiarity with inventory reconciliation and general ledger account management. • Strong Excel skills, including the ability to automate tasks and perform data testing. • Excellent communication and collaboration skills to work effectively across departments. • Attention to detail and ability to identify and resolve discrepancies in financial data.
